In Washington, managing moisture is a primary concern for drywall, especially in the wetter western regions. Seasonal temperature changes can also cause materials to expand and contract, leading to potential issues. We focus on proper sealing and ventilation techniques to prevent mold and ensure the longevity of our repairs. Our process involves identifying the root cause of damage, whether it's from leaks, impact, or structural settling.
